| | Modern continuous integration/continuous delivery (CI/CD) for telecom networks Organizations often face challenges related to provisioning and managing virtual resources. Fulfilling new service requests requires long, manual processes that require excessive time and resources. A provisioning, management, and retirement strategy, in combination with workflow automation and continuous integration and continuous delivery, is critical to ensure accuracy of the service request process, improve agility, and accelerate time to market.
During this webinar, Federico Iezzi, Principal Telco Architect at Red Hat, Cristian Andrei Calin, Product Manager for Orange IaaS, and Nilay Rathod, Domain Lead, Orchestration, Integration at Spark NZ will discuss their view on the CI/CD process and the necessary tools and components for successful adoption. |

| | Securing 5G cloud native deployments 5G deployments will rely on a fully cloud-native and microservice based architecture to connect massive IoT, low latency or enhanced mobile broadband services, either in centralised data centers or distributed edge computing platform, to mobile devices, to the internet, to other services at the edge, and to operational control system for management & orchestration. As 5G cloud-native and edge computing environment will support business critical applications and services for consumer and enterprise customers, securing these workloads will be critical in order to prevent rogue deployments, malicious code
deployments or unauthorised access from the backhaul, IP Core or Management network.
This session will take you through the combined security controls recommended by Red Hat and Cisco with the right level of security features for infrastructure, workloads and users in containerised environments.
